Overview

The world's bestselling medical review book—with more than 1,250 frequently tested facts and mnemonics

An unmatched collection of 1,250+ must-know facts and mnemonics provide a complete framework for your USMLE review

  • Updates and new facts based on the largest student survey in First Aid history
  • 350+ color clinical photographs with new arrows and captions
  • New composite diagrams integrate complex concepts for easy memorization
  • Updated rapid-review section for last-minute cramming
  • Expanded faculty review process with nationally known USMLE instructors
  • Free real-time updates and corrections at www.firstaidteam.com

About the Author

Tao Le, MD, MHS, is Assistant Clinical Professor of Pediatrics in the Division of Allergy and Immunology at the University of Louisville. He is also affiliated with the Division of Allergy and Immunology at The Johns Hopkins University School of Medicine.

Vikas Bhushan, MD practices diagnostic radiology from his home-base in Los Angeles, California.
